For the 2025 school year, there are 8 public high schools serving 5,593 students in Harmony Public Schools - North Texas School District. This district's average high testing ranking is 7/10, which is in the top 50% of public high schools in Texas.
Public High Schools in Harmony Public Schools - North Texas School District have an average math proficiency score of 41% (versus the Texas public high school average of 37%), and reading proficiency score of 53% (versus the 47% statewide average).
Public High School in Harmony Public School - North Texas School District have a Graduation Rate of 94%, which is more than the Texas average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Harmony School Of Innovation - Fort Worth, with ≥95%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Texas or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 86%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Texas public high school average of 74% (majority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ending

The revenue/student of $11,631 in this school district is less than the state median of $13,387.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$9,258 is less than the state median of $14,116. The school district spending/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
